One per year, ideally in springtime. Plus: prior to using a properly the very first time, and after any repair works are designed to it; If there've been toxic contamination dilemmas in your area; in case the pipes have lead (a general change in p, H special info may lead it to leach); if you have floods, hefty runoff, wildfires or a disturbance; If there are alterations in colour, scent or style of your liquid.

To check the water from a domestic fine, a click resources proper owner can obtain a sample package from their neighborhood EA Regional Office or Health Department. There have been two different sets, one for a coliform micro-organisms ensure that you one for a metals and nutrients evaluation. Each equipment consists of a type to submit, sterile package, and direction sheet.

Individual Residential Really tracking costs should be recharged for water trials gathered by people from their particular domestic fine and submitted to DHEC for evaluation. These costs are not charged in the event that products are considered section of a DHEC groundwater pollution examination and may also end up being waived or decreased based on the person's ability to spend.
Water analysis that domestic well owners ask oftentimes will be the test for coliform micro-organisms. These micro-organisms are typical in the ecosystem and tend to be perhaps not damaging. Water sample is analyzed for the presence of coliform germs using the full coliform examination.
